RCB Track Day 2026 is a motorcycling event organised by RCB (Rexcel), a Malaysian brand widely recognised for its braking technology components. The event belongs to the category of rider training and track experience days. It directly addresses the lack of safe, controlled environments for Malaysian motorcyclists to learn and practise riding skills without the risks of public road traffic, poor road surfaces, and tropical weather hazards common in Malaysia. According to the Careta.my source, the event is designed to offer a track experience focused on safety and learning.
